The National Environmental Policy Act (NEPA)The National Environmental Policy Act of 1969 (NEPA) establishes a public, interdisciplinary framework for Federal decision-making and ensures that agencies (BLM and all other agencies) take environmental factors into account when considering Federal actions. NEPA does not mandate protection of the environment. Instead, it requires agencies to follow a process in making decisions and to disclose the information/data that was used to support those decisions. Categorical Exclusions (CX) - a CX is used for an action that has been determined to no have a significant effect on the quality of the human environment, therefore neither and EA or EIS is required. Determination of NEPA Adequacy (DNA) - a DNA is used when an action is in conformance with the land use plan and has been adequately analyzed in an existing EA or EIS. All EA's will be made available for a 30-day public review and comment period. Afterwards, the Authorized Official will sign a Finding of No Significant Impact and Decision Record. This decision is subject to a 30-day appeal period. Environmental Impact Statement (EIS) - this level of analysis is conducted for major Federal actions, which significantly affect the quality of the human environment. All draft EIS's will be available for a minimum 30-day public review period, and will be available for a 30-day period for the Final EIS, prior to the BLM issuing a Record of Decision.
